M1A.2410
ICD-10-CMDrug-induced chronic gout, right hand, without tophus (tophi)
This code signifies chronic gout that has been induced by medication, specifically affecting the right hand. It indicates the absence of tophaceous deposits, which are characteristic urate crystal aggregations. The condition is persistent and not an acute flare.
This code is appropriate when a patient presents with ongoing gout symptoms in the right hand, and the medical record clearly links the onset or exacerbation of the gout to a specific drug. Documentation should confirm the chronic nature of the condition and explicitly state the absence of tophi.
